Derick Watts & The Sunday Blues gained worldwide attention recently when they released their #StopTheKnot video, which has now been viewed almost five million times. That was largely thanks to Buzzfeed picking up on the video and showing it to a worldwide audience. That audience, it must be said, didn’t really enjoy the scissor attacks and had plenty of nasty things to say.
Now the duo have revealed that the video was, after all, a hoax. Why would they subject themselves to torrents of abuse across every social media platform? We’ll let them tell you themselves.
